What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a human resources man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Human Resources Manager, you need a solid background in HR practices, employment law, and talent management, typically supported by a degree in human resources or a related field. Familiarity with HR information systems (HRIS), payroll software, and certifications like SHRM-CP or PHR are highly valued. Strong interpersonal skills, conflict resolution abilities, and discretion help you build trust and effectively manage workplace dynamics. These skills are crucial for fostering a positive work environment, ensuring legal compliance, and supporting organizational goals.

What are some common challenges faced by human resources professionals when managing employee relations, and how can they overcome these issues?

Human Resources professionals often encounter challenges in managing employee relations, such as resolving conflicts, handling grievances, and fostering a positive workplace culture. Addressing these issues requires strong communication skills, empathy, and a thorough understanding of company policies and employment laws. HR professionals can overcome these challenges by implementing clear protocols, providing regular training, and promoting open dialogue between employees and management. Building trust and maintaining confidentiality are also essential for effective employee relations management.

The Supervisor, Clinic/Center Administration helps develop and leads implementation for staffing plans, policies and procedures for the facility and works closely with clinicians to ensure optimal patient outcomes. Decisions are typically related to resources, approach, and tactical operations for projects and initiatives involving own departmental area. Requires cross departmental collaboration, and conducts briefings and area meetings; maintains frequent contact with other managers across the department.

The Supervisor, Center Administration plans and directs the work of professional and support personnel who provide outpatient care to patients in a clinical setting. Works within specific guidelines and procedures; applies advanced technical knowledge to solve moderately complex problems; receives assignments in the form of objectives and determines approach, resources, schedules and goals.

You will work onsite at the CenterWell Harlingen Care Center at 801 N Ed Carey Dr Harlingen, TX 78550, and will report to the Area Operations Director.


Use your skills to make an impact

Required Qualifications:

  • You will have 5+ years of operational leadership experience within a multi-physician office or clinical group, including front of house management and clinical operations
  • You will have Primary Care experience, full-risk VBC experience
  • You will have experience with Electronic Medical Record (EMRs) or Health Information Management (HIMs) systems and knowledge of various software tools.

Preferred Qualifications:

  • You will have a Bachelor's degree, preferably in Business Administration, Healthcare Administration, or a related field; or, in lieu of a bachelor's degree, 5+ years of Healthcare Administration/Leadership experience
  • You will have Familiarity with Medicare
  • You will have experience managing a budget of $500,000+

About CenterWell Senior Primary Care: CenterWell Senior Primary Care provides proactive, preventive care to seniors, including wellness visits, physical exams, chronic condition management, screenings, minor injury treatment and more. Our unique care model focuses on personalized experiences, taking time to listen, learn and address the factors that impact patient well-being. Our integrated care teams, which include physicians, nurses, behavioral health specialists and more, spend up to 50 percent more time with patients, providing compassionate, personalized care that brings better health outcomes. We go beyond physical health by also addressing other factors that can impact a patient's well-being.About CenterWell, a Humana company: CenterWell is a leading healthcare services business focused on creating integrated and differentiated experiences that put our patients at the center of everything we do. The result is high-quality healthcare that is accessible, comprehensive and, most of all, personalized. As the largest provider of senior-focused primary care, a leading provider of home healthcare and a leading integrated home delivery, specialty, hospice and retail pharmacy, CenterWell is focused on whole health and addressing the physical, emotional and social wellness of our patients.
